如何在信息管理系统开发中,实现数据可视化?
在信息管理系统开发中,数据可视化是一个至关重要的环节。它不仅能够直观地展示数据,还能够帮助用户更好地理解和分析数据,从而做出更加明智的决策。本文将详细介绍如何在信息管理系统开发中实现数据可视化。
一、数据可视化的意义
提高数据可读性:数据可视化将抽象的数据转化为直观的图形、图表,使数据更加易于理解和分析。
优化决策过程:通过数据可视化,管理者可以快速发现数据中的规律和趋势,从而为决策提供有力支持。
增强数据展示效果:数据可视化可以提升报告、演示文稿等文档的视觉效果,提高用户阅读体验。
促进数据共享:数据可视化使得数据更加易于传播和分享,有助于跨部门、跨领域的协作。
二、数据可视化技术
ECharts:ECharts 是一个使用 JavaScript 实现的开源可视化库,支持多种图表类型,如折线图、柱状图、饼图等。它具有丰富的配置项和良好的兼容性,适用于各种场景。
D3.js:D3.js 是一个基于 JavaScript 的库,用于数据驱动文档(Data-Driven Documents)。它具有高度的灵活性和可定制性,能够实现复杂的交互式图表。
Highcharts:Highcharts 是一个基于 JavaScript 的图表库,支持多种图表类型,如柱状图、折线图、散点图等。它具有丰富的主题和插件,易于集成到各种项目中。
Google Charts:Google Charts 是 Google 提供的一个图表库,支持多种图表类型,如折线图、柱状图、饼图等。它具有简洁的 API 和良好的兼容性,易于使用。
三、数据可视化实现步骤
数据收集:首先,需要收集所需展示的数据,包括数据来源、数据格式等。
数据清洗:对收集到的数据进行清洗,去除无效、重复、错误的数据,确保数据质量。
数据处理:根据需求对数据进行处理,如计算平均值、求和、分组等。
选择图表类型:根据数据特点和展示需求,选择合适的图表类型,如折线图、柱状图、饼图等。
配置图表参数:设置图表的标题、坐标轴、颜色、字体等参数,使图表更加美观、易读。
实现交互功能:根据需求添加交互功能,如点击、拖动、筛选等,提升用户体验。
集成到信息管理系统:将数据可视化图表集成到信息管理系统中,实现实时展示和分析。
四、数据可视化应用场景
营销分析:通过数据可视化,展示销售数据、客户分布、市场趋势等,帮助管理者制定营销策略。
供应链管理:通过数据可视化,展示库存情况、物流信息、供应商数据等,优化供应链管理。
人力资源:通过数据可视化,展示员工绩效、招聘情况、培训需求等,提高人力资源管理效率。
财务分析:通过数据可视化,展示财务数据、资产负债、盈利能力等,帮助管理者制定财务策略。
项目管理:通过数据可视化,展示项目进度、风险、成本等,提高项目管理效率。
总之,在信息管理系统开发中,实现数据可视化具有重要意义。通过运用合适的技术和工具,将数据转化为直观、易读的图表,有助于提升数据分析和决策效率。在实际应用中,应根据具体需求选择合适的图表类型、配置参数和交互功能,以实现最佳的数据可视化效果。
猜你喜欢:项目管理软件